what is the difference between LPF and UPF wattmeter and
where it is used.
Answer Posted / venkata krishna
LPF wattmeter is used for measuring power in highly
inductive circuits & UPF wattmeter is used for measure power
in resistance circuit in which the power factor ranges from
0.5 to unity.
